ET0L 언어를 이용한 군의 공동단어 문제 연구

ET0L 언어를 이용한 군의 공동단어 문제 연구
안내: 본 포스트의 한글 요약 및 분석 리포트는 AI 기술을 통해 자동 생성되었습니다. 정보의 정확성을 위해 하단의 [원본 논문 뷰어] 또는 ArXiv 원문을 반드시 참조하시기 바랍니다.

초록

본 논문은 군의 공동단어 문제(co‑word problem)가 ET0L 언어에 속하는 경우를 ‘coET0L 군’이라 정의하고, 특히 ‘특수’ ET0L 언어에 해당하는 자동화 모델(cspda)을 이용해 이러한 군들의 폐쇄성 및 포함 관계를 체계적으로 조사한다. 가상 자유군, 유한 자동화 군, 히그먼‑톰프슨 군 등을 포함한 여러 중요한 군 클래스가 특수 coET0L 군에 속함을 보이며, 부분군, 유한 확장, 자유·직접곱, 제한된 표준 wreath 곱 등에 대해 폐쇄성을 증명한다.

상세 분석

논문은 먼저 ET0L 언어와 이를 인식하는 체크스택 푸시다운 자동기(cspda)의 정의를 상세히 제시한다. 기존의 van Leeuwen 모델을 Bishop‑Elder가 정형화한 ‘특수 cspda’는 일곱 가지 제약(P1‑P7)을 만족하도록 설계되었으며, 특히 입력을 읽는 단계와 스택 조작을 엄격히 구분한다. 이러한 제약은 자동기의 비결정성을 배제하고, 스택 연산이 체크스택의 위치와 1:1 대응하도록 강제함으로써 언어가 ET0L 클래스에 정확히 대응하도록 만든다.

핵심 결과는 다음과 같다.

  1. 가상 자유군: 기존에 가상 자유군이 결정적 컨텍스트 자유(word problem)와 그 보완인 co‑word problem이 컨텍스트 자유이므로 ET0L에 포함된다는 사실을 이용한다. 논문은 이를 특수 cspda로 직접 구현하여, 초기화 단계에서 충분히 긴 체크스택을 준비하고, 이후 푸시다운 스택을 이용해 자유 부분군의 축소어를 처리함으로써 co‑word problem을 인식한다.

  2. 유한 자동화 군: Grigorchuk 군, Gupta‑Sidki 군 등은 이전 연구에서 indexed 언어(co‑indexed)로 알려졌으며, Bishop‑Elder가 제시한 자동화 기반 ET0L 인식 결과를 활용한다. 논문은 이 결과를 ‘특수’ 제약에 맞게 변형하여, 각 자동화 상태를 체크스택에 매핑하고, 제한된 표준 wreath 곱 구조를 이용해 상위 군이 가상 자유군일 때 폐쇄성을 확보한다.

  3. 히그먼‑톰프슨 군: 이 군들은 이미 co‑context‑free 로 알려졌지만, 논문은 특수 cspda를 이용해 직접적인 ET0L 인식을 제공한다. 여기서는 트리 구조를 이용한 스택 연산을 체크스택에 기록함으로써, 트리의 각 노드 방문 순서를 정확히 재현한다.

  4. 폐쇄성: 특수 coET0L 군 클래스는 (i) 유한 생성 부분군, (ii) 유한 직접곱, (iii) 유한 확장, (iv) 자유곱(유한 개수의 자유 인자), (v) 제한된 표준 wreath 곱(위층 군이 가상 자유군) 등에 대해 닫혀 있음을 보인다. 특히, (P6) ‘입력 단어가 언어에 속하지 않을 경우 자동기가 즉시 실패하거나 이전 상태를 유지한다’는 성질이 폐쇄성 증명에 핵심적인 역할을 한다.

  5. 생성 집합 독립성: Theorem 6.1에서 특수 coET0L 성질이 선택된 생성 집합에 의존하지 않음을 증명한다. 이는 cspda의 초기화 단계에서 체크스택에 충분히 많은 ‘패딩’ 심볼을 삽입함으로써, 어떤 생성 집합이든 동일한 언어를 인식하도록 변형할 수 있음을 의미한다.

전반적으로 논문은 기존의 indexed‑language 기반 결과들을 ET0L‑언어라는 보다 강력한 형식 언어 프레임워크로 끌어올리면서, 자동화 모델을 통해 구체적인 인식 기계를 구성한다. 이는 군 이론과 형식 언어 이론 사이의 교량을 강화하고, 복잡도 계층에서 새로운 자연적 클래스(co‑ET0L)를 정의하는 데 기여한다.


댓글 및 학술 토론

Loading comments...

의견 남기기